Lean Beef Burger Bowl with Crispy Bacon and Melty Cheddar
Savor this hearty burger bowl that packs tender lean beef, crispy bacon, and melty cheddar atop a fresh bed of spinach and tomato. Perfectly balanced in macros and bursting with savory flavor, this dish is a satisfying meal for breakfast, lunch, or dinner.
INGREDIENTS
4 oz Lean Ground Beef
1 slice Crispy Bacon
1 oz Cheddar Cheese
1 cup Fresh Spinach
1/2 cup Tomato
Pinch of Salt
Pinch of Black Pepper
PREPARATION
Preheat a non-stick skillet over medium-high heat.
Season the lean ground beef with a pinch of salt and black pepper, then form it into a patty.
Cook the beef patty in the skillet for about 4-5 minutes per side until fully cooked and browned.
In a separate pan, cook the bacon until crispy. Once done, crumble or chop it into bite-sized pieces.
While the beef and bacon are cooking, assemble a bowl with fresh spinach and chopped tomato.
Top the spinach and tomato with the cooked beef patty, sprinkle the crispy bacon over the top and finish with shredded or thin slices of cheddar cheese.
If desired, allow the residual heat to gently melt the cheddar before serving.
